DingMe
This was my first in the "color adjust" assignment in my recent Photoshop class.
I took this photo in Ellison Bay, WI
I simply used the lasso tool and masked off all the color into black & white but left the soft blue of the inside of the dingy.  I also worked allot of the colors to lighten and darken different areas of the background.
